{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,16]],"date-time":"2026-03-16T10:06:26Z","timestamp":1773655586731,"version":"3.50.1"},"publisher-location":"Berlin, Heidelberg","reference-count":20,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"value":"9783642231773","type":"print"},{"value":"9783642231780","type":"electronic"}],"license":[{"start":{"date-parts":[[2011,1,1]],"date-time":"2011-01-01T00:00:00Z","timestamp":1293840000000},"content-version":"unspecified","delay-in-days":0,"URL":"http:\/\/www.springer.com\/tdm"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2011]]},"DOI":"10.1007\/978-3-642-23178-0_10","type":"book-chapter","created":{"date-parts":[[2011,9,10]],"date-time":"2011-09-10T03:15:58Z","timestamp":1315624558000},"page":"110-124","source":"Crossref","is-referenced-by-count":3,"title":["Sisal 3.2 Language Features Overview"],"prefix":"10.1007","author":[{"given":"Alexander","family":"Stasenko","sequence":"first","affiliation":[]}],"member":"297","reference":[{"key":"10_CR1","volume-title":"Using OpenMP: Portable Shared Memory Parallel Programming (Scientific and Engineering Computation)","author":"B. Chapman","year":"2007","unstructured":"Chapman, B., Jost, G., van der Pas, R.: Using OpenMP: Portable Shared Memory Parallel Programming (Scientific and Engineering Computation). The MIT Press, Cambridge (2007)"},{"key":"10_CR2","volume-title":"CUDA by Example: An Introduction to General-Purpose GPU Programming","author":"J. Sanders","year":"2010","unstructured":"Sanders, J.: CUDA by Example: An Introduction to General-Purpose GPU Programming. Addison-Wesley Professional, New York (2010)"},{"key":"10_CR3","unstructured":"Tsuchiyama, R., Nakamura, T., Iizuka, T., Asahara, A., Miki, S.: The OpenCL Programming Book, Kindle edn. Fixstars Corporation (2010)"},{"key":"10_CR4","volume-title":"Intel Threading Building Blocks","author":"J. Reinders","year":"2007","unstructured":"Reinders, J.: Intel Threading Building Blocks. O\u2019Reilly Media, Cambridge (2007)"},{"issue":"4","key":"10_CR5","doi-asserted-by":"publisher","first-page":"333","DOI":"10.1535\/itj.1104.07","volume":"11","author":"A. Ghuloum","year":"2007","unstructured":"Ghuloum, A., Smith, T., Wu, G., Zhou, X., Fang, J., Guo, P., So, B., Rajagopalan, M., Chen, Y., Chen, B.: Future-Proof Data Parallel Algorithms and Software on Intel Multi-Core Architecture. Intel Technology Journal\u00a011(4), 333\u2013348 (2007)","journal-title":"Intel Technology Journal"},{"key":"10_CR6","unstructured":"ISO\/IEC 1539-1:2004(E).: Information technology: Programming languages: Fortran: Part 1: Base language. Internat. Organization for Standardization (ISO), Central Secretariat, Geneva (2004)"},{"key":"10_CR7","unstructured":"McGraw, J.R., Skedzielewski, S.K., Allan, S.J., Oldehoeft, R.R., Glauert, J., Kirkham, C., Noyce, B, Thomas, R.: Sisal: Streams and iterations in a single assignment language, Language Reference Manual, Version 1.2. Technical report, Lawrence Livermore National Laboratory, Livermore (1985)"},{"issue":"8","key":"10_CR8","doi-asserted-by":"publisher","first-page":"81","DOI":"10.1145\/135226.135231","volume":"35","author":"D.C. Cann","year":"1992","unstructured":"Cann, D.C.: Retire Fortran?: a debate rekindled. Communications of the ACM\u00a035(8), 81\u201389 (1992)","journal-title":"Communications of the ACM"},{"key":"10_CR9","unstructured":"Cann, D.: Vectorization of an Applicative Language: Current Results and Future Directions. Technical report, Lawrence Livermore National Laboratory, Livermore (1990)"},{"issue":"2","key":"10_CR10","doi-asserted-by":"publisher","first-page":"105","DOI":"10.1007\/BF02577786","volume":"23","author":"D. Abramson","year":"1995","unstructured":"Abramson, D., Mckay, A.: Evaluating the Performance of a SISAL implementation of the Abingdon Cross Image Processing Benchmark. International Journal of Parallel Programming\u00a023(2), 105\u2013134 (1995)","journal-title":"International Journal of Parallel Programming"},{"key":"10_CR11","doi-asserted-by":"crossref","unstructured":"Cann, J.R., York, E.J., Stewart J.M., Vera, J.C., Maccioni, R.B.: Small zone gel chromotography of interacting systems: Theoretical and experimental evaluation of elution profiles for kinetically controlled macromolecule-ligand reactions. Analytical Biochemistry (1988)","DOI":"10.1016\/0003-2697(88)90570-2"},{"key":"10_CR12","unstructured":"McMahon, F.H.: The Livermore Fortran kernels: A computer test of the numerical performance range. Technical report, Lawrence Livermore National Laboratory, Livermore (1986)"},{"key":"10_CR13","unstructured":"Crowley, W.P., Henderson, C.P., Rudy, T.E.: The simple code. Technical report, Lawrence Livermore National Laboratory, Livermore (1978)"},{"key":"10_CR14","doi-asserted-by":"crossref","unstructured":"Chang, P., Egan, G.: An Implementation of a Barotropic Numerical Weather Prediction Model in the Functional Language SISAL. In: Proceedings of the SIGPLAN Symposium on Principles and Practice of Parallel Programming (1990)","DOI":"10.1145\/99163.99176"},{"key":"10_CR15","unstructured":"Kasyanov, V.N., Stasenko, A.P.: Sisal 3.2 programming language. In: Methods and instruments for program construction, pp. 56\u2013134. IIS SB RAS, Novosibirsk (2007) (in Russian)"},{"key":"10_CR16","unstructured":"Stasenko, A.P., Sinyakov, A.I.: Basic features of Sisal 3.1 programming language. IIS SB RAS, Novosibirsk (2006) (in Russian)"},{"key":"10_CR17","unstructured":"Feo, J.T., Miller, P.J., Skedzielewski, S.K, Denton, S.M.: Sisal 90 users guide. Lawrence Livermore National Laboratory, Livermore (1995)"},{"key":"10_CR18","unstructured":"Cann, D.C., Feo, J.T., Bohm, A.P.W, Oldehoeft, R.R.: Sisal Reference Manual: Language Version 2.0. Technical report, Lawrence Livermore National Laboratory, Livermore (1991)"},{"key":"10_CR19","unstructured":"Kasyanov, V.N., Stasenko, A.P., Gluhankov, M.P., Dortman, P.A., Pyjov, K.A., Sinyakov, A.I.: SFP - An interactive visual environment for supporting of functional programming and supercomputing. WSEAS Transactions on Computers\u00a05(9), 2063\u20132070 (2006)"},{"issue":"4","key":"10_CR20","doi-asserted-by":"publisher","first-page":"491","DOI":"10.1145\/29873.29875","volume":"9","author":"R. Allen","year":"1987","unstructured":"Allen, R., Kennedy, K.: Automatic translation of FORTRAN programs to vector form. ACM Transactions on Programming Languages and Systems (TOPLAS)\u00a09(4), 491\u2013542 (1987)","journal-title":"ACM Transactions on Programming Languages and Systems (TOPLAS)"}],"container-title":["Lecture Notes in Computer Science","Parallel Computing Technologies"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-642-23178-0_10","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2019,4,3]],"date-time":"2019-04-03T01:44:11Z","timestamp":1554255851000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-642-23178-0_10"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2011]]},"ISBN":["9783642231773","9783642231780"],"references-count":20,"URL":"https:\/\/doi.org\/10.1007\/978-3-642-23178-0_10","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"value":"0302-9743","type":"print"},{"value":"1611-3349","type":"electronic"}],"subject":[],"published":{"date-parts":[[2011]]}}}